Relocating a business is a major event that requires careful planning, precise execution, and the right support. Unlike a household move, a business relocation involves many moving parts—office furniture, electronic equipment, sensitive documents, and the need to minimize downtime. This is where commercial movers come in. These professionals specialize in helping businesses transition from one location to another efficiently and with minimal disruption.
Commercial movers offer a wide range of services tailored specifically for business needs. From packing and transporting to setting up the new office space, they handle every step of the move with skill and experience. Their goal is to ensure a smooth transition so that companies can resume operations as quickly as possible.
One of the biggest advantages of using commercial movers is efficiency. Business owners and employees typically do not have the time or expertise to manage a complex move on their own. Professional movers, on the other hand, follow a well-organized process. They assess the needs of the company, develop a customized moving plan, and coordinate every detail to ensure the move is completed on time. This efficiency saves time and reduces stress for everyone involved.
Another key benefit of hiring commercial movers is the protection of valuable business assets. Office moves often involve the transportation of fragile equipment such as computers, servers, and printers, along with confidential files and costly office furniture. Commercial movers use high-quality packing materials and specialized equipment to secure these items during transit. Their training and experience significantly reduce the risk of damage or loss.
Safety is also a major concern during any move. Lifting and moving heavy furniture or equipment can lead to injuries if not done correctly. Commercial movers are trained to handle such tasks safely, using proper lifting techniques and tools like dollies, hand trucks, and straps. This helps prevent injuries and also reduces the risk of damage to the building during the move.
In addition to moving services, many commercial movers offer value-added services such as temporary storage, furniture assembly, and IT equipment setup. These services can be extremely helpful when there is a gap between moving out and moving into a new location or when specialized equipment needs to be reinstalled and tested.
Commercial movers also help businesses maintain continuity during the move. By managing all the logistical details, they allow employees to stay focused on their work instead of being distracted by the move. This reduces downtime and keeps the business running smoothly throughout the transition.
